Same reason Claiborne won the Thorpe as the best DB in college football that year, and Mathieu won the Bednarick as the best defensive player in college football. Mathieu lined up all over the field, so some found it difficult to peg him as playing any one position. Mathieu was, however, a consensus AA in 2011. Mathieu was only left off of the AFCA team. Dequan Menzie from Alabama was on there instead of him.

I'm just saying that's what people argued in 2011: "Was he a safety or was he a corner." He lined up at both and even linebacker at times. But lets get it straight. He was voted as an AA corner in 4 of the 5 selectors that determine whether you're considered a unanimous AA.
